AFC Fylde 0 Prescot Cables 3
Monday 5 April 2010
Following many unsuccessful attempts Prescot and Fylde finally played each other in the Unibond Division One North in blustery
Lancashire.
Fylde's ground is relatively new and has a rural setting. Access is gained through the pub car park !
Cables were able to use the conditions more effectively as the ball held up in the wind. It was Fylde, however, who made Paxton
make the first saves. He tipped over a free kick by Booth and then from the corner repeated the action.
With the wind holding the ball in the air, McGann and Couch were able to combine to release Aaron Rey. His turn and shot was
blocked by keeper Stevenson at the near post.
On 26 minutes a forceful header by Spearitt was deftly touched on by McGann. The ball sat up invitingly for Karl Brown who gave
keeper Stevenson little chance from 20 yards.
Prescot increased their lead in the 38th minute when a drilled pass into the wind caught Stevenson well out of his goal. McGann
poked the ball past the keeper for Aaron Rey to tap into an empty goal.
Unsurprisingly Fylde emerged in the second half with a purpose bringing keeper Paxton into action.
It was Prescot, however, who scored next in the 74th minute as Spearitt produced a timely interception and the danger was
cleared. Rey controlled the ball well and sent a lob downwind that sailed into the top corner.
Man of the Match : Tom Spearitt
Prescot Cables : Paxton, Smith, Riley, Spearitt, McIntosh, Wright, Couch, Brown, McGann,
Rey, Ojapha. Subs - Williams, McCulloch (for Brown, 81), Cooney (for
Ojapha, 74), Gifford (for Rey, 81), Ridler
